WorkingRange
class WorkingRange
Properties
protected WorkingTime | $start | ||
protected WorkingTime | $end |
Methods
static WorkingRange
create(array $times)
No description
static WorkingRange
fromRanges(array $ranges)
No description
start()
No description
end()
No description
bool
endsNextDay()
No description
bool
opensAllDay()
No description
bool
bool
string
format(string $timeFormat = 'H:i', string $rangeFormat = '%s-%s')
No description
string
__toString()
No description
Details
at line 15
protected
__construct(WorkingTime $start, WorkingTime $end)
No description
at line 21
static WorkingRange
create(array $times)
No description
at line 36
static WorkingRange
fromRanges(array $ranges)
No description
at line 62
WorkingTime
start()
No description
at line 67
WorkingTime
end()
No description
at line 72
bool
endsNextDay()
No description
at line 77
bool
opensAllDay()
No description
at line 84
bool
containsTime(WorkingTime $time)
No description
at line 97
bool
overlaps(WorkingRange $timeRange)
No description
at line 102
string
format(string $timeFormat = 'H:i', string $rangeFormat = '%s-%s')
No description
at line 107
string
__toString()
No description